Maintaining accurate accounts is paramount for any business, small. It provides a clear snapshot of your economic health, enabling you to make strategic decisions. Successful bookkeeping ensures transparency and optimizes the process of managing your capital.

A robust bookkeeping framework starts with establishing a concise chart of classifications that depicts your specific business demands. Meticulous record-keeping involves tracking all transactions, both receipt and outflow, in a timely and organized manner.

Verifying your accounts regularly with bank statements is crucial to identify any discrepancies or potential errors.

Understanding GST: Implications for Businesses and Individuals

Goods and Services Tax (GST) alters the tax landscape in numerous countries, offering both opportunities and challenges for businesses and individuals alike. Grasping GST is crucial for navigating in this dynamic economic environment. Businesses must adjust their operations to comply with GST regulations, which impact various aspects such as pricing, invoicing, and record-keeping. Individuals will also experience the effects of GST on daily purchases and services. , Thus it is imperative for both businesses and individuals to inform themselves about the intricacies of GST to reduce any potential challenges.

  • Essential aspects of GST include understanding its various tax rates, exemptions, and refund mechanisms.
  • Businesses should implement robust internal controls to ensure precise GST reporting and adherence.
  • Individuals can exploit available resources such as online portals and tax consultants to address any GST-related queries.

Grasping Accounting Principles for Small Business Owners

Running a small business demands a firm understanding of accounting principles. While it may seem daunting, mastering the basics can substantially improve your chances of success. Start by implementing sound bookkeeping practices, such as tracking all income and expenses carefully.

Establish a system for classifying transactions accurately, and perform regular reconciliations to ensure your financial records are trustworthy. Understanding key financial reports like the income statement, balance sheet, and cash flow statement will offer valuable insights into your business's operations.

Collaborate with a qualified accountant website regularly to get expert guidance and optimize your financial management.
